Key Ingredients

Cornmeal:

1 cup of cornmeal gives this cornbread its distinct texture and earthy flavor, making it the star ingredient. It’s the foundation that holds the cornbread together and provides that classic crumbly bite.

All-purpose Flour:

1 cup of all-purpose flour helps to create a better structure in the cornbread, balancing the density of the cornmeal. This addition ensures a lighter, fluffier texture that complements the moistness of the dish.

Granulated Sugar:

1/4 cup of granulated sugar adds just the right amount of sweetness, elevating the flavor profile. It enhances the overall taste without overpowering the natural flavors of the cornmeal and other ingredients.

Baking Powder:

1 tablespoon of baking powder is essential for leavening, allowing the cornbread to rise beautifully as it bakes. This ingredient ensures that each slice is light and airy, making it a delightful treat.

Milk:

1 cup of milk contributes to the moisture of the batter, resulting in a moist and tender cornbread. It also helps to dissolve the dry ingredients, creating a smooth mixture.

Vegetable Oil:

1/4 cup of vegetable oil provides richness and moisture, ensuring the cornbread remains tender. It enhances the mouthfeel, making each bite satisfying and flavorful.

Eggs:

2 eggs play a crucial role in binding the ingredients together while adding richness. They also contribute to the structure and stability of the cornbread, helping it rise properly.

Unsalted Butter:

1/4 cup of melted unsalted butter adds a rich flavor and moisture to the batter. It enhances the overall taste and contributes to a beautifully golden crust.

Maple Syrup:

1/2 cup of maple syrup not only serves as a sweetener but also adds a unique flavor that pairs perfectly with cornbread. It infuses the bread with a warm, comforting sweetness that elevates the dish.

Softened Butter for Topping:

1/4 cup of softened butter mixed with maple syrup creates a luscious topping that melts into the warm cornbread. This finishing touch brings an additional layer of sweetness and richness, making it irresistible.

Cooking Tips and Notes

Key Techniques:

To achieve the perfect Homemade Cornbread with Maple Butter Topping, it’s essential to avoid overmixing the batter. Stir until just combined; this will help maintain a light and fluffy texture. Also, using room temperature ingredients, such as eggs and milk, can help the batter mix more evenly and create a better rise while baking.

Storage:

Once baked, let the cornbread cool completely before storing. You can w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or place it in an airtight container. It stays fresh for up to three days at room temperature or can be refrigerated for up to a week. For longer storage, consider freezing individual slices, which can be reheated easily in the oven or microwave. This way, you can enjoy your delicious cornbread anytime!

Homemade Cornbread with Maple Butter Topping


5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

  • Author: olivia RECIPES
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 8 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

This Homemade Cornbread is a deliciously moist and sweet treat, served with a delightful maple butter topping.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up cornmeal
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up vegetable oil
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 1/2 cup maple syrup
  • 1/4 cup softened butter for topping


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. In a large bowl, mix cornmeal, fl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together the milk, vegetable oil, and eggs.
  4. Combine the wet and dry ingredients, and stir until just combined.
  5. Fold in the melted butter.
  6. Pour the batter into a greased baking dish.
  7.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own.
  8. In a small bowl, mix the softened butter with maple syrup for the topping.
  9. Spread the maple butter over warm cornbread before serving.

Notes

  • For extra flavor, try adding a pinch of cayenne pepper to the batter.
  • Serve with a drizzle of additional maple syrup if desired.
